Palm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7
Overview
Palmitoyl Tetrapeptide-7 is a synthetic signal peptide widely used in cosmetics and skincare products. It consists of a sequence of four amino acids (a tetrapeptide) attached to a palmitic acid group (palmitoyl), which enhances its ability to penetrate the skin barrier. Its primary function is to target and reduce inflammatory responses and alleviate under-eye puffiness, making it renowned as a star ingredient for its "anti-inflammatory and anti-puffiness" properties.
